diff --git a/ccan/ccan/check_type/_info b/ccan/ccan/check_type/_info new file mode 100644 index 0000000..cc42673 --- /dev/null +++ b/ccan/ccan/check_type/_info @@ -0,0 +1,33 @@ +#include "config.h" +#include <stdio.h> +#include <string.h> + +/** + * check_type - routines for compile time type checking + * + * C has fairly weak typing: ints get automatically converted to longs, signed + * to unsigned, etc. There are some cases where this is best avoided, and + * these macros provide methods for evoking warnings (or build errors) when + * a precise type isn't used. + * + * On compilers which don't support typeof() these routines are less effective, + * since they have to use sizeof() which can only distiguish between types of + * different size. + * + * License: CC0 (Public domain) + * Author: Rusty Russell <rusty@rustcorp.com.au> + */ +int main(int argc, char *argv[]) +{ + if (argc != 2) + return 1; + + if (strcmp(argv[1], "depends") == 0) { +#if !HAVE_TYPEOF + printf("ccan/build_assert\n"); +#endif + return 0; + } + + return 1; +} |
